Grangeworth (Woodbridge) - Venison & Cranberry

There's a farm shop just north of Puckeridge and west of Braughing on the A10 that's really worth a visit!  I think it's called Pearce's.  I'm pretty sure it was there we sourced the very nice Venison & Cranberry's made by Grangeworth Traditional Farm Foods.

Well to be truthful we have had these in the freezer for a while. I do recall buying them but now I think about it I'm not entirely sure it was from Pearce's!  Never the less, what a find.

80% venison meat and cranberries, in very good skins.  Cooked up not too sweet and sticky, but very meaty all the same.  Succulent yet firm, a proper good bite and chew, I'm told. Hmm... Grangeworth (Woodbridge) - Venison & Cranberry  
(Dec 2014)

Here's the sample details:
110x27mm before cooking, 100x27mm after.
60g before cooking, 56g after.
That's a shrinkage of approx 9% & weight loss of approx 7%.
8 sausages in a pack £4.71   (£10.36/kg)
